Foot Pain from Standing All Day: Condition-by-Condition Diagnosis and Treatment
Standing all day does not cause “foot pain” uniformly — it causes specific conditions depending on foot type, footwear, floor surface, and body mechanics. Workers who report foot pain from standing should be evaluated for the specific condition rather than treated generically. The correct diagnosis determines the correct treatment: orthotics alone will not fix metatarsalgia from a narrow shoe; heel cushions alone will not fix plantar fasciitis from a flat foot. Here is the complete differential organized by pain location for workers who stand 8-12 hours per day.
| Pain Location | Most Likely Diagnosis | Key Risk Factor | Work-Specific Aggravator | Conservative Treatment | When to See Podiatrist |
|---|---|---|---|---|---|
| Heel (bottom) — first-step morning pain | Plantar fasciitis (90% of heel pain) | Flat feet or high arches; BMI; inadequate arch support in work shoe; hard floor surface (concrete, tile) | No anti-fatigue mat; shoes without removable insole; prolonged static standing (vs walking, which is lower-risk than static standing) | Custom or high-quality OTC orthotics (Powerstep Pinnacle); anti-fatigue mat at workstation; plantar fascia stretching before first steps; wear supportive shoes immediately out of bed; avoid barefoot at home | Pain persisting >6 weeks; pain that wakes from sleep; swelling or bruising with heel pain (rule out stress fracture) |
| Ball of foot (2nd-3rd metatarsal area) | Metatarsalgia / capsulitis of 2nd MTP joint | High arch (cavus foot); long 2nd metatarsal; narrow toe box shoes; loss of plantar fat pad (age-related) | Hard floor + non-cushioned shoe sole; work boots without metatarsal pad; hours of static loading on forefoot in food service (standing at counter) | Metatarsal pad (placed just BEHIND the met heads, not under them); wide toe box work shoe; half-insole with met pad; custom orthotics with met relief cutout for severe fat pad loss | 2nd toe moving up / crossing over 3rd toe (capsulitis progression); shooting pain between toes (Morton’s neuroma) |
| Arch (medial midfoot) | Posterior tibial tendon strain; symptomatic flatfoot; spring ligament stress | Flat feet; BMI; excessive pronation; unsupportive footwear | Standing on uneven surfaces; slanted floors (common in warehouses, kitchens); non-supportive slip-resistant work shoes that compromise arch support | Stability work shoes (New Balance 626, Dansko Professional); custom orthotics with medial arch post; PTT strengthening exercises; rotate work shoes (never same pair 2 days in a row) | Arch pain with progressive flatfoot (arch lowering over months); inner ankle swelling; inability to perform single-heel rise on affected side |
| Ball of foot (between 3rd-4th toes) | Morton’s neuroma | Narrow toe box; women in dress shoes at standing jobs; prolonged forefoot compression | Standing with feet pointed outward (splays forefoot, compresses intermetatarsal nerve); narrow safety toe of work boots; toe kick standing (toes up on wall during break) | Wide toe box shoes (most important intervention); metatarsal pad; avoiding pointed-toe work shoes; cortisone injection to intermetatarsal space (70-80% effective) | Burning, shooting pain between toes; numbness in affected toes; symptom relief when removing shoe is classic — don’t wait if this is occurring |
| Ankle / lateral ankle | Peroneal tendinopathy; chronic ankle instability; sinus tarsi syndrome | Prior ankle sprains; cavus foot type; uneven floor surfaces | Forklift operators (vibration); kitchen workers on wet floors (frequent balance recovery loads peroneals); workers who stand on inclined surfaces | Ankle brace (lace-up functional brace); peroneal strengthening; anti-fatigue mat; custom orthotics with lateral stabilization for cavus foot | Repeated ankle giving-way; significant swelling; any lateral ankle pain following a twist/fall at work (rule out fracture) |
| Whole foot fatigue / generalized aching | Venous insufficiency; general foot fatigue from non-supportive footwear; mild peripheral neuropathy | Age; BMI; varicose veins; diabetes; inadequate footwear | No compression stockings; hot environments (restaurant kitchens cause significant vasodilation and edema); extended shifts >10 hours | Graduated compression stockings (15-20 mmHg for prevention, 20-30 mmHg for existing venous insufficiency); anti-fatigue mats; quality footwear with removable insole; work-break schedule with foot elevation | Pitting edema at end of shift; leg heaviness or cramping; any neuropathic symptoms (burning, numbness — especially in diabetes) |
Work Shoe Selection Guide by Occupation — Podiatrist Recommendations
| Occupation | Primary Foot Risk | Required Shoe Features | Recommended Categories | What to Avoid |
|---|---|---|---|---|
| Healthcare / nursing (12-hr shift, hard floors) | Plantar fasciitis; metatarsalgia; venous edema; back pain from altered gait | Cushioned EVA or polyurethane sole; rocker sole (reduces metatarsal loading by 25%); wide toe box; removable insole for custom orthotic; lightweight (<400g per shoe) | Dansko Professional (rocker bottom); Hoka Bondi (maximum cushion); Brooks Addiction Walker; ASICS Gel-Kayano; Alegria (rocker platform) | Clogs without heel strap (creates grip-toe gait pattern that increases plantar fascia stress); thin-soled Crocs for extended shifts; completely flat shoes (nurse Danskos with rocker bottom are NOT flat) |
| Restaurant / food service (kitchen + wet floors) | Slip injury; plantar fasciitis; metatarsalgia from prolonged anti-fatigue mat standing | Oil/slip-resistant outsole (SRC rated); waterproof upper; closed toe; arch support with removable insole; non-slip certification | Shoes for Crews Freestyle (slip-resistant); Skechers Work (slip-resistant line); Merrell Jungle Moc slip-resistant; Birkenstock Professional clogs | Regular athletic shoes without slip resistance certification; shoes with open heel (slip risk); fashion sneakers with smooth outsoles |
| Retail / cashier (tile/concrete, 8-10 hrs) | Plantar fasciitis; arch fatigue; metatarsalgia; venous pooling | Motion control or stability category; thick cushioning; removable insole; wide toe box; anti-fatigue mat at register (always request if not provided) | New Balance 990/993 series; Brooks Addiction Walker; ASICS GT-2000 (walking); Saucony Echelon; Hoka Transport | Fashion sneakers (Air Force 1, Chuck Taylor, Vans Slip-On — zero arch support); high-heels (>2cm for any prolonged standing shift) |
| Construction / warehouse (steel toe, uneven terrain) | Plantar fasciitis; metatarsalgia from steel toe box; ankle sprain on uneven terrain; vibration from equipment | ASTM F2413 steel or composite toe; slip-resistant; cushioned insole (replace factory insole with Superfeet or Powerstep); ankle support (6-inch upper); anti-vibration midsole | Wolverine Overpass (composite toe, good arch); Keen Utility (wide toe box composite); Timberland PRO Titan; Red Wing 2406 (classic high arch support) | Steel toe without replacing the factory insole; work boots without adequate ankle height for uneven terrain; overly wide toe box that creates lateral instability |
| Teacher / educator (classroom floors, 7 hrs standing) | Arch fatigue; metatarsalgia; plantar fasciitis; less slip risk than healthcare | Professional appearance acceptable; cushioning; stability; wide toe box; removable insole | Clarks Unstructured (professional look, GOOD arch); Ecco Soft (leather professional); Born work-style comfort shoes; Dansko XP 2.0; Rockport Work | Ballet flats (zero arch support, most common cause of plantar fasciitis in teachers); trendy fashion boots with 3cm heel and narrow toe box; completely unsupportive loafers |

Nurses, teachers, retail workers, factory floor employees, restaurant staff — millions of Americans spend their entire workday on their feet. Foot pain in this population is pervasive, often dismissed as “just part of the job,” and frequently preventable with the right interventions.
Why Standing All Day Hurts
Static standing is actually more fatiguing to the feet than walking because it doesn’t distribute load through the gait cycle — the same structures bear weight continuously. The plantar fascia, metatarsal fat pad, Achilles tendon insertion, and ankle ligaments all experience prolonged stress. Venous return is also impaired, leading to edema and heaviness by day’s end.
The Right Footwear: First Line of Defense
Shoes for standing workers need cushioned midsoles (foam or gel), adequate arch support, a wide toe box to prevent metatarsal compression, a firm heel counter to control pronation, and a non-slip outsole for safety. The heel-to-toe drop matters: moderate drop (6-10mm) tends to reduce both forefoot and heel pain.
Anti-Fatigue Mats
Anti-fatigue mats reduce impact force transmitted from hard floors (concrete, tile) by 25-50%. For workers with any control over their floor surface — kitchen staff, workshop employees, assembly workers — an anti-fatigue mat at primary standing stations makes a meaningful difference.
Compression Socks
Graduated compression socks (15-20 mmHg for most workers; 20-30 mmHg for those with significant swelling or varicosities) dramatically reduce end-of-day edema, fatigue, and venous pooling. Worn from the start of the shift and removed at day’s end.
Custom Orthotics for Occupational Use
For workers with underlying biomechanical issues — overpronation, high arch, leg length discrepancy — custom orthotics provide a level of correction no commercial insole can match. They can be fabricated for specific work shoe models and provide all-day biomechanical support.
Movement Breaks and Stretching
A 2-3 minute walking break every hour prevents the most harmful effects of static standing. Calf stretches (30 seconds, 3x per side) during breaks maintain plantar fascia flexibility. Seated foot rolls with a frozen water bottle at end of day treat existing heel pain.

When should I see a doctor?
See a podiatrist if pain persists past 2 weeks, prevents normal activity, or is accompanied by red-flag symptoms (warmth, swelling, numbness, inability to bear weight).
Can I treat this at home?
Mild cases respond to RICE protocol (rest, ice, compression, elevation), supportive shoes, and OTC anti-inflammatories. Persistent symptoms need professional evaluation.
How long does it take to heal?
Most soft tissue injuries resolve in 2-6 weeks with appropriate care. Bone injuries take 6-12 weeks. Chronic conditions need longer-term management.
